Antique Danish Terrestrial Globe, 1900s

About the Item

Antique Danish terrestrial globe, 1900s. Rare Danish terrestrial globe from the late 1800s/early 1900s. Familie-Globus (Family globe) made by Vilhelm Prior, Copenhagen, Supplier of the Danish Royal Court. Black wooden base with brass arm. Large, impressive and very decorative globe. Good vintage condition with patina and wear consistent with age and use.
